Hybrid Garbage Collection for Multi-Version Concurrency Control in SAP HANA
Summary: HybridGC combines timestamp-based group GC, table-level GC, and interval-based GC for MVCC in SAP HANA. Handles mixed OLTP/OLAP by decoupling candidate GC from per-record traversal, reducing overhead and avoiding blocking from long-lived snapshots. (summarized by gpt-5-nano on Feb 09 2026)
Incoming Non-self Citations Over Time
Authors
- 1. Juchang Lee
- 2. Hyungyu Shin
- 3. Chang Gyoo Park
- 4. Seongyun Ko
- 5. Jaeyun Noh
- 6. Yongjae Chuh
- 7. Wolfgang Stephan
- 8. Wook-Shin Han
Incoming Citations (Sorted by Pagerank)
Showing 17 of 17 citing papers.
Previous
Page 1 / 1
Next
Outgoing Citations (Sorted by Pagerank)
Showing 9 of 9 cited papers.
Citations counted here include only citations to other VLDB/SIGMOD/CIDR/PODS papers in this database.
| Rank | Cited Paper | Year | Venue | Pagerank |
|---|---|---|---|---|
| 23 | A Critique of ANSI SQL Isolation Levels | 1995 | SIGMOD | 0.00083894938 |
| 87 | Hekaton: SQL Server’s Memory-Optimized OLTP Engine | 2013 | SIGMOD | 0.00052389723 |
| 289 | High-Performance Concurrency Control Mechanisms for Main-Memory Databases | 2012 | VLDB | 0.00028938503 |
| 419 | Fast Serializable Multi-Version Concurrency Control for Main-Memory Database Systems | 2015 | SIGMOD | 0.00023720338 |
| 858 | Efficient Transaction Processing in SAP HANA Database – The End of a Column Store Myth | 2012 | SIGMOD | 0.000158756 |
| 1,053 | A Common Database Approach for OLTP and OLAP Using an In-Memory Column Database | 2009 | SIGMOD | 0.00014429683 |
| 1,957 | On the Design and Scalability of Distributed Shared-Data Databases | 2015 | SIGMOD | 9.9598319e-05 |
| 3,895 | P*TIME: Highly Scalable OLTP DBMS for Managing Update-Intensive Stream Workload | 2004 | VLDB | 6.6581873e-05 |
| 8,239 | Garbage Collection in Object Oriented Databases Using Transactional Cyclic Reference Counting | 1997 | VLDB | 4.5522758e-05 |
Previous
Page 1 / 1
Next
Semantically Similar Papers
| Overall Rank | Paper | Year | Venue | Pagerank |
|---|---|---|---|---|
| 13,778 | Exploiting Versions for On-line Data Warehouse Maintenance in MOLAP Servers | 2002 | VLDB | - |
| 4,578 | SAP HANA Adoption of Non-Volatile Memory | 2017 | VLDB | 6.0708028e-05 |
| 8,192 | Scalable and Robust Snapshot Isolation for High-Performance Storage Engines | 2023 | VLDB | 4.562388e-05 |
| 12,774 | Concurrent Garbage Collection in O2 | 1997 | VLDB | 4.1945683e-05 |
| 1,432 | An Empirical Evaluation of In-Memory Multi-Version Concurrency Control | 2017 | VLDB | 0.00012017544 |
| 6,302 | Diva: Making MVCC Systems HTAP-Friendly | 2022 | SIGMOD | 5.1215989e-05 |
| 8,389 | A Storage Advisor for Hybrid-Store Databases | 2012 | VLDB | 4.5296588e-05 |
| 858 | Efficient Transaction Processing in SAP HANA Database – The End of a Column Store Myth | 2012 | SIGMOD | 0.000158756 |
| 8,239 | Garbage Collection in Object Oriented Databases Using Transactional Cyclic Reference Counting | 1997 | VLDB | 4.5522758e-05 |
| 9,526 | One-shot Garbage Collection for In-memory OLTP through Temporality-aware Version Storage | 2023 | SIGMOD | 4.3301008e-05 |